What's your antonym?
I learned a new word...and I love learning about language and meanings. So, my word today is antonym. It means the opposite. So, the opposite of dark is light, of up is down, of left is right. Simple, right? Well, not always. Oftentimes in psychotherapy it is very useful to find out what the antonym is for words clients use. Tame the enemies within
“When there is no enemy within, the enemies outside cannot hurt you.” —Winston Churchill What a superb quote. You can not be manipulated or controlled unless you somehow enable this by gifting the power to the other. When you tame the enemies within - the patterns of thinking, the assumptions, the insecurities, the fears - you can learn to stand strong and to be present in your own energy and stand up for what you believe is right.
